Hello everyone! Today I am on the Craftin Desert Divas blog with a card I made using the Coffee Wizards stamp set.
I wanted to try my hand at some no-line coloring, so I stamped my images with Memento Tuxedo in London Fog on some Neenah Solar white cardstock and colored them in with my Spectrum Noir markers. Once I was done coloring all the images, I stamped the “Coffee Mischieve Managed” sentiment using Distress Oxide in Walnut Stain. And I have to say, I really love the sentiments in this stamp set! Once my scene was ready I cut it down using the largest from the Inside Scalloped Circles dies, and I moved on to my background. I took a piece of watercolor paper cut to 4 1/4″ by 5 1/2 and used Versamark Ink to stamp some of the smaller images in the Coffee Wizards set in a random pattern. I then coated everything with some Nuvo clear glitter embossing powder, and heat set it with my heat gun. I inked up the background with Distress Oxides in Faded Jeans and Wilted Violet and I spritzed it with water for some added interest. And the fun part about using embossing powder with Distress Oxides is that the embossed areas on your card will resist the inks, so you end up with a nice pattern on your background! And the shimmer on this particular one is so pretty!
Once my background was ready, I cut a frame for my scene with the largest die from the Inside Scallop Circles set and inked it up with Distress Oxide in Walnut Stain. I used the same Walnut Stain Distress Oxide to add color to my card base, which I created out of some heavyweight cardstock, as well as to the edges of my scene die cut. I trimmed my Distress Oxide background to 4 by 5 1/4″ and glued everything in place.
